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Ab Global E and American Funds Global in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on American Funds Global and Ab Global is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Ab Global E are associated (or correlated) with American Funds.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of American Funds Global has no effect on the direction of Ab Global i.e., Ab Global and American Funds go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Ab Global and American Funds

The main advantage of trading using opposite Ab Global and American Funds posit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Ab Global position performs unexpectedly, American Funds can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in American Funds will offset losses from the drop in American Funds' long position.
The idea behind Ab Global E and American Funds Global p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
